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84700988889 54940052490 710382 162674
3542 49785865 82897126893
3542 49785865 82897126893
6156 6973548 81964373 7233
All about undefined
Interested in learning more?
3542 49785865 82897126893
6156 6973548 81964373 7233
See more
246841 33 18
07262771184 3834205 12945733
See more
30 823 834830
94637171647 1108911 5417
See more